About Billie
Meet Billie, a stunning calico beauty ready to find her forever home. This charming Domestic Shorthair has a touch of tabby markings, dainty feet, and she keeps her coat spotless. Though Billie is initially a bit shy, she warms up and loves to be petted once she gets to know you. She enjoys her indoor life but appreciates some porch time for fresh air. Billie is best suited for a quiet, calm home where she can feel safe and comfortable. She gets along well with other cats, although a slow introduction is recommended. While she doesn't thrive in households with kids or dogs, she would do wonderfully in a home with experienced cat owners who have had a few feline friends before.
